Joe Carnahan got a $5,000 check every time a new episode of The Blacklist aired, because he directed the pilot. (This is a weird thing that the DGA negotiated with the producers' guild ages ago; the director of a TV pilot is contractually owed royalty payments for every future episode of that show that gets made.)

There was a big bright spot for the streamer in early 2024. With its controversial, exclusive AFC Wildcard NFL playoff game, Peacock set a new record for the largest streaming-signups moment in history (or at least since Antenna began measuring in 2019). Over a three-day period (defined by Antenna as a “moment”), Peacock onboarded 2.8 million subscribers. That’s the most they’ve seen in 72 hours. (The largest-ever single day for streaming signups remains 2.5 million signups for Disney+ on its launch day in 2019.)

The 2.8 million signups include first-time users testing the service out on a 7-day trial. It is too early still to know how many people churned out of (canceled) Peacock after the trial, or after one paid month. That will all be realized in the first quarter of 2024.
